1. bite away

This gadget is very useful if you forgot to use the insect protection or the effect has worn off. The bite away is an electronic device for chemical-free external treatment for insect bites/stings such as mosquitoes, wasp, and bees. Thanks to it, a minor insect bite or irritant does not need to turn into an ongoing issue. It is simple to use: by pressing one of the two buttons just once (3 – 5 seconds) a temperature of around 124°F is reached and maintained for the selected time, providing relief from itching and swelling within seconds.

9. Sports Water Bottle

We also think about your health! Dehydration is an often-underestimated danger. That’s why you should drink between 1,5 and 3 liters of fluid every day, depending on your level of activity and exposure to sunlight. That is why a water bottle should not be missing from your fishing packing list.
